fix(runtime): canvas-picked model wins universally + per-model required_env
Two surgical edits to the molecule-runtime workspace package that fix
Bug B (canvas-picked model silently dropped for templated workspaces)
and Bug D (preflight rejects valid auth for non-default models),
universally for every adapter.
Bug B — canvas-picked model dropped (config.py)
================================================
Before: load_config resolved runtime_config.model as
runtime_raw.get("model") or model
which means a template's `runtime_config.model: sonnet` always wins
over the canvas-picked MODEL_PROVIDER env var. Surfaced 2026-05-02
during MiniMax E2E — picking MiniMax-M2.7 in canvas, server plumbed
MODEL_PROVIDER=MiniMax-M2.7 correctly, but the workspace booted with
sonnet because the template's verbatim config.yaml won.
After:
os.environ.get("MODEL_PROVIDER") or runtime_raw.get("model") or model
Centralising in load_config means EVERY adapter (claude-code, hermes,
codex, langgraph, future ones) gets canvas-picked-model passthrough
for free — no per-adapter env-reading code required.
Bug D — preflight per-model required_env (preflight.py)
========================================================
Before: preflight read the top-level required_env list, which
declares the auth needed by the *default* model. A template like
claude-code-default declares CLAUDE_CODE_OAUTH_TOKEN at the top
level. When a user picked MiniMax instead and only set
MINIMAX_API_KEY, preflight rejected the workspace with
"missing CLAUDE_CODE_OAUTH_TOKEN" and the workspace crash-looped
despite the user having satisfied the picked model's actual auth.
After: when runtime_config.models[] declares per-entry required_env,
preflight matches the picked model id (case-insensitive) and uses
that entry's required_env outright instead of the top-level list.
REPLACE semantics, not union — different models have *different*
auth paths (OAuth vs API key vs third-party provider key); unioning
would re-introduce the very crash-loop this fix closes.
Surface enabling both fixes (config.py)
========================================
RuntimeConfig now carries `models: list[dict]` so the canvas Model
dropdown source flows through to preflight without forcing the
parser schema to grow. Malformed entries are silently dropped to
match the rest of the lenient parser.
Tests
=====
- workspace/tests/test_preflight.py: 9 new tests covering the
per-model lookup (case-insensitive, REPLACE not union, fallback
to top-level when no models[] or no match, multi-entry, malformed
entries dropped, etc.)
- workspace/tests/test_config.py: existing 48 pass; field
initialisation already covered by parser tests.
- All 75 targeted tests pass locally; CI runs the full suite
including coverage gate.

feat(preflight): replace SUPPORTED_RUNTIMES static list with adapter discovery
Closes task #123 — last piece of #87 cleanup. Pre-fix: workspace/preflight.py:11 hardcoded a tuple of "supported" runtime names (claude-code, codex, ollama, langgraph, etc.). Every new template repo required a code change in molecule-runtime to be recognized — direct violation of the universal-runtime principle (#87) where adapters declare themselves and the runtime stays generic. Post-fix: discovery-based validation via the same ADAPTER_MODULE env var that production load paths already consult (workspace/adapters/__init__.py:get_adapter). Distinguished failure modes so operator messages are concrete: - ADAPTER_MODULE unset → "no adapter installed; set the env var" - ADAPTER_MODULE set but module won't import → import error type + message - module imports but no Adapter class → "convention violation, add `Adapter = YourClass`" - Adapter.name() raises → caught with operator message - Adapter.name() returns non-string → contract violation message - Adapter.name() doesn't match config.runtime → drift WARNING (not fatal; the adapter wins in production, config.yaml is just documentation) The drift case is the one behavioral change worth calling out: the prior static-list path would have hard-failed config.runtime values not in the allowlist. With discovery, an unknown runtime in config.yaml is just a documentation drift — the adapter that's actually installed runs regardless. Operator gets a warning naming both the configured and installed names so they can fix whichever is stale. Tests: - Replaces the obsolete "static list pass/fail" tests with 6 new cases covering each distinguished failure mode, plus a positive test for the adapter-matches-config happy path - Adds an autouse `_default_langgraph_adapter` fixture that pre-installs a fake adapter via sys.modules monkey-patching, so existing tests building default WorkspaceConfig (runtime="langgraph") inherit a valid adapter without each test setting ADAPTER_MODULE - Failure-mode tests opt out of the default fixture via @pytest.mark.no_default_adapter (registered in pytest.ini) - Sentinel pattern (`_UNSET = object()`) for `name_returns` so None is a passable test value (otherwise `is not None` would skip the None branch — exact bug the sentinel avoids) Verification: - 22/22 preflight tests pass (was 16; +6 new failure-path tests) - 1256/1256 workspace pytest pass (was 1251; +5 net) - No production code path other than preflight changed Source: 2026-04-27 #87 cleanup audit after PR #2154 (wedge extraction).
